IS31LT3554-ZLS4-TR Features

  • 4-Channel LED current sinks, 180mA per string
  • LED current adjustable from 20mA to 180mA
  • String-to-string current matching accuracy: 1.5%
  • Adjustable operating frequency: 100kHz to 1MHz
  • External PWM dimming
  • High contrast ratio
  • Less than 3µA shutdown current
  • Programmable soft-start
  • Built-in protection features

Overview

The IS31LT3554 is a LED driver based on a highly efficient boost controller operating over a wide input voltage range of 4.5V to 33V. The IS31LT3554 contains four regulated current sources with 1.5% (Typ.) current matching between strings for a uniform LED brightness. Each current source can be programmed via an external resistor to drive from 20mA to 180mA. A fast slew rate current source allows high frequency and narrow pulse width dimming signals to achieve a very high contrast ratio. The device operating frequency can be adjusted from 0.1MHz to 1MHz. The IS31LT3554 has safety protection features to prevent damage during fault conditions. Protection features include an internal soft-start circuit to prevent a high inrush current during startup, open/short LED protection to automatically disable a faulty current source, over temperature protection (OTP), cycle-by-cycle current limit, under voltage lockout (UVLO), programmable OVP, VOUT short / Schottky diode open protection and Schottky Diode short-circuit protection. The IS31LT3554 is available in a thermally enhanced eTSSOP-16 package.
